[haiku-commits] r39584 - haiku/trunk/src/system/kernel/debug

  • From: ingo_weinhold@xxxxxx
  • To: haiku-commits@xxxxxxxxxxxxx
  • Date: Tue, 23 Nov 2010 17:43:28 +0100 (CET)

Author: bonefish
Date: 2010-11-23 17:43:28 +0100 (Tue, 23 Nov 2010)
New Revision: 39584
Changeset: http://dev.haiku-os.org/changeset/39584

Modified:
   haiku/trunk/src/system/kernel/debug/blue_screen.cpp
Log:
Fixed regression introduced by r38409: For a parameterless escape sequence
process_vt100_command() would be invoked with argument count 1 (instead of 0).
This broke e.g. the "dis" command and the command history navigation.


Modified: haiku/trunk/src/system/kernel/debug/blue_screen.cpp
===================================================================
--- haiku/trunk/src/system/kernel/debug/blue_screen.cpp 2010-11-23 16:41:16 UTC 
(rev 39583)
+++ haiku/trunk/src/system/kernel/debug/blue_screen.cpp 2010-11-23 16:43:28 UTC 
(rev 39584)
@@ -525,8 +525,7 @@
                                        // anyway
                                        break;
                                default:
-                                       process_vt100_command(c, true, 
sScreen.args,
-                                               sScreen.arg_count + 1);
+                                       process_vt100_command(c, true, 
sScreen.args, 0);
                                        sScreen.state = CONSOLE_STATE_NORMAL;
                                        break;
                        }


Other related posts:

  • » [haiku-commits] r39584 - haiku/trunk/src/system/kernel/debug - ingo_weinhold